I use these on my fretted 4-string Yamaha BB414.
Pros:
For me (subjective and depends on what you play), these are good value strings that produce a balanced tone with some brightness.
Cons:
Probably not great for recording since anything less than perfect fretting hand work will give quite a lot of fretting noise unless you have the tone knob right down. They're probably also not too good for fretless as they'll scuff the fretboard up.

I have been a fan of Super Slinky strings for a few years and was always using only these. After not using them for some time (using coated strings instead) I have decided to give them a go.
They are a good value for money but there is no magic for me anymore. They don't last as long or sound as nice as the coated strings but yeah they are much cheaper.
Good to have in the gig bag but would not use as my main strings
